Job Description
Mig Welder
Pay: $16.00 – $18.00 per hour
6:30am-4pm, Monday – Friday
Staffworks Group is looking for Experienced Mig Welders for a company specializing in making custom sheet metal fabrication operations more productive. This is a “job shop” environment in a modern state-of-the-art LED lit facility located in Twinsburg. Our customer is a growing Application Engineering Services company covering all aspects of fabrication.
The MIG Welders here perform cosmetic welding for all custom fabrication with very tight tolerances on both steel and stainless with varying thickness using all new, cutting-edge equipment. These positions are meant to be career jobs with the customer, NOT short-term.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Read blueprints and shop drawings to weld metal parts according to specifications
- Fit and weld both steel and stainless material in thickness from 16ga to 3/8’’
- All welding is cosmetic, and tolerances above +/- .030’’
- Utilize .045’’ ER70s-6 steel MIG wire for all steel welding
- Make all welding machine adjustments to meet company and customer weld quality
- Make machine adjustments to adhere to hold tight tolerance standards
- Inspect all manufactured parts to assure quality standards are held
- Use of general industry tools such as calipers, height gauge, squares, protractor, and tape measure
